![]() |
|
|
![]() |
|||||||||||||
![]() |
||||||||||||||||
|
![]() |
#1 |
ehemaliger Moderator
Registriert seit: 19.05.2004
Ort: Jüchen-Otzenrath
Beiträge: 11.408
|
Gästebuch-Problem auf meiner Homepage
Hallo php-Experten!
Neuerdings funktioniert mein Gästebuch nicht mehr. Ich habe diese Woche endlich meine Galerie von 1.7 auf 1.7.6 aktualisiert. Ob es da einen Zusammenhang gibt oder das Problem schon vorher bestand, kann ich allerdings nicht sagen, da ich ins Gästebuch längere Zeit nicht hinein geschaut habe. ![]() Jedenfalls erscheint statt dem Gästebuch nur 2x die Fehlermeldung: "Warning: "Division by zero in /home/www/xxx on line xxx" In den beiden ensprechenden Zeilen der php-Datei steht: $v=ceil($s/$dat[2][0][1]); if ($mem[0]*$dat[2][0][1]<ceil(count($dat[0][0])/$dat[2][0][0])) { Vielleicht kann ja jemand etwas damit anfangen. edit: Mit 4images hat es wohl nichts zu tun. Es geht auch nicht, wenn ich das Gästebuch direkt aufrufe.
__________________
Gruß Jörg Jubel, Trubel, Heiterkeit - seid zur Heiterkeit bereit (Bugs Bunny) Geändert von BadMan (09.07.2008 um 21:32 Uhr) |
![]() |
![]() |
Sponsored Links | |
|
![]() |
#2 |
ehemaliger Moderator
Themenersteller
Registriert seit: 19.05.2004
Ort: Jüchen-Otzenrath
Beiträge: 11.408
|
Ich schiebe nochmal hoch.
Ich habe jetzt mal eine ältere Version des Gästebuches getestet, die ich noch auf dem Server hatte. Dieses Gästebuch scheint einwandfrei zu laufen, obwohl die beiden Code-Zeilen identisch sind. Wo kann ich denn dann nach dem Fehler suchen? Ich würde schon gerne das neuere Gästebuch wieder ans laufen bekommen, da dort die administrativen Möglichkeiten umfangreicher sind,ein besserer Spamschutz besteht und natürlich sonst die Einträge der letzten 2 Jahre fehlen. edit: Es gab vor ein paar Tagen ein Hackerangriff auf meine Seite, wobei in einige Dateien ein unsichtbarer iframe integriert wurde. Ist natürlich alles wieder bereinigt. Die Gästebuch-Dateien scheinen aber sauber gewesen zu sein, so dass ich dies als Fehlerquelle ausschließen möchte.
__________________
Gruß Jörg Jubel, Trubel, Heiterkeit - seid zur Heiterkeit bereit (Bugs Bunny) Geändert von BadMan (13.07.2008 um 12:29 Uhr) |
![]() |
![]() |
![]() |
#3 |
Registriert seit: 01.09.2005
Ort: Steiermark, Österreich
Beiträge: 152
|
Schwer zu sagen, wenn man da nicht den Datenbank-Inhalt und mehr Code vom Gästebuch kennt. Sieht wohl so aus, wie wenn das, was in $dat[2][0][1] bzw. $dat[2][0][0] drinnen steht eben 0 ist und dadurch wird ja dividiert.
(Enthält $dat Werte aus einer Datenbank oder was ist das?) |
![]() |
![]() |
![]() |
#4 |
ehemaliger Moderator
Themenersteller
Registriert seit: 19.05.2004
Ort: Jüchen-Otzenrath
Beiträge: 11.408
|
Es sieht wohl so aus, dass es eine andere Datei zerschossen hat, auf die zugegriffen wird. Dort waren wohl die Gästebucheinträge und auch das layout hintelegt (eigentlich besteht das Gästebuch nur aus diesen 2 php-Dateien).
Natürlich habe ich ausgerechnet davon kein backup. Da hilft wohl nur, das alte Buch weiter laufen zu lassen oder komplett neu aufsetzen.
__________________
Gruß Jörg Jubel, Trubel, Heiterkeit - seid zur Heiterkeit bereit (Bugs Bunny) |
![]() |
![]() |
![]()
|
Themen-Optionen | |
Ansicht | |
|
|